Definition

Nutrition tracking apps are digital tools designed to help users monitor and manage their dietary intake by recording the foods they consume and providing insights on nutritional values. These apps often utilize features such as barcode scanning, meal suggestions, and integration with wearable technology to enhance user experience and promote healthier eating habits.

5 Must Know Facts For Your Next Test

  1. Nutrition tracking apps can help users set personalized dietary goals based on factors like age, weight, activity level, and health objectives.
  2. Many of these apps feature extensive food databases that allow users to easily log meals and snacks by searching for items or scanning barcodes.
  3. Some nutrition tracking apps offer integration with wearable devices to provide a more comprehensive overview of health by combining dietary data with physical activity metrics.
  4. User engagement is often enhanced through social features, like sharing progress with friends or accessing community support, which can motivate individuals to stick to their nutritional goals.
  5. Studies have shown that consistent use of nutrition tracking apps can lead to improved dietary habits and better adherence to nutrition guidelines.

Review Questions

  • How do nutrition tracking apps assist users in achieving their dietary goals?
    • Nutrition tracking apps assist users by allowing them to set personalized dietary goals based on individual factors such as age, weight, and activity level. Users can log their food intake easily through searching or scanning barcodes, making it simple to track their caloric intake and macronutrient distribution. By providing feedback and insights into their eating patterns, these apps empower users to make informed choices that align with their health objectives.
  • Discuss the advantages of integrating wearable devices with nutrition tracking apps for enhancing overall health management.
    • Integrating wearable devices with nutrition tracking apps offers several advantages for overall health management. This combination allows users to obtain a comprehensive view of their health by linking dietary intake data with physical activity metrics. It helps individuals understand the relationship between what they eat and how it affects their energy expenditure and overall wellness. This holistic approach can lead to more effective goal-setting and healthier lifestyle choices.
  • Evaluate the role of community engagement features in nutrition tracking apps and their impact on user motivation.
    • Community engagement features in nutrition tracking apps play a significant role in enhancing user motivation by fostering social support and accountability. By enabling users to share their progress with friends or connect with a community of like-minded individuals, these features create a sense of belonging that encourages users to stay committed to their nutritional goals. Research indicates that social interaction can lead to increased adherence to healthy behaviors, ultimately promoting better dietary habits and overall health outcomes.
